You get an email: your lab results are ready — and the numbers look like a foreign language. In this episode Nurse Jessi walks listeners step-by-step through how to read common blood tests so results stop feeling mysterious and start helping your care. She explains what reference ranges mean and why they vary, breaks down common panels (CBC, basic metabolic panel, liver tests, lipids, A1C, thyroid, inflammatory markers), and highlights simple patterns that suggest urgent concern versus routine follow-up. Expect concrete, usable scripts for calling your clinic, tips for organizing and tracking results over time, and clear warnings about the pitfalls of internet self-interpretation. This episode arms patients and families with the questions to ask and the context to partner with clinicians confidently — turning raw numbers into safer, clearer healthcare decisions.
